Engine Specs
Equipped with a durable design, the VQ35 engine in the Nissan Murano gives a blend of power and performance that improves the SUV's efficiency. This 3.5-liter V6 engine is crafted with an aluminum alloy block and light weight aluminum DOHC (Dual Expenses Cam) cyndrical tube heads, adding to its light-weight characteristics while making certain sturdiness. The VQ35 engine delivers a maximum result of approximately 245 horse power at 6,000 RPM and a torque ranking of around 246 lb-ft at 4,400 RPM, helping with strong velocity and responsiveness.
Including sophisticated modern technologies, the VQ35 features continual variable shutoff timing (CVVT) on both the intake and exhaust sides. This technology optimizes engine performance across numerous RPM varieties, boosting both power delivery and fuel effectiveness. In addition, the engine employs a multi-port fuel shot system, making certain accurate gas atomization for enhanced combustion.
The VQ35 is mated to a continually variable transmission (CVT), which gives seamless gear shifts and improves driving convenience. On the whole, the specifications of the VQ35 engine exemplify Nissan's dedication to efficiency and integrity, making it a beneficial attribute for the Murano SUV.
Performance and Effectiveness
The VQ35 engine's specifications add considerably to the Murano's general performance and performance. This 3.5-liter V6 engine provides an outstanding equilibrium of power and gas economic situation, creating approximately 260 horsepower and 240 lb-ft of torque. Its sophisticated engineering, including using light weight aluminum alloy in the engine block and twin expenses camshafts, boosts both performance and weight cost savings, leading to a much more responsive driving experience.
The Murano benefits from a Continuously Variable Transmission (CVT), which optimizes engine efficiency by offering smooth acceleration without the conventional change points discovered in conventional transmissions. This innovation not only aids in delivering smooth power distribution yet likewise adds to improved gas performance, accomplishing an EPA score of around 20 mpg in the city and 28 mpg on the highway.

Reliability and Upkeep
Reliability is a critical consideration for SUV proprietors, and the VQ35 engine in the Nissan Murano shows a solid record in this regard. This engine, known for its robust construction and engineering excellence, has garnered favorable reviews from both customers and vehicle specialists alike. With a design that stresses durability, the VQ35 has revealed strength versus common damage, adding to its online reputation as a reliable powertrain.
Routine upkeep is important to guarantee the long life of the VQ35 engine. Routine oil modifications, usually advised every 5,000 to 7,500 miles, are important for preserving optimal efficiency and protecting against engine wear. Additionally, keeping an eye on coolant degrees and replacing the timing belt at the defined periods websites can substantially improve the engine's dependability.
While the VQ35 has fewer reported issues contrasted to some competitors, it is not unsusceptible to prospective difficulties, such as oil leaks or sensing unit failures. However, aggressive upkeep and addressing small issues promptly can alleviate these issues. In general, the VQ35 engine stands out as a reliable choice for SUV fanatics seeking efficiency and comfort in their lorry
